Education
• High School Diploma or GED (Required)
• Formalized Training (Required) * Formalized Training in PhlebotomyExperience: 80 clinical hours with a minimum performance of 100 successful unaided blood collections to include venipunctures and skin punctures; orientation in a full-service laboratory; 40 clock hours of didactic training including anatomy and physiology of the circulatory system; specimen collection, processing, and handling; and laboratory operations, (e.g. safety, quality control, etc.). Substitution: Completion of one year full time acceptable experience as a phlebotomy tech in a CLIA laboratory may substitute for formalized training in phlebotomy. This experience must include venipunctures, skin punctures and orientation in a full-service laboratory.
